The Critical Drone Incident at Langley
A striking example of NASA’s direct contribution to national security involves the detection of a drone swarm near Langley Air Force Base. NASA technology reportedly played a crucial role in identifying this potential threat. This incident vividly demonstrates how NASA’s innovative capabilities, often developed for scientific missions, are vital in real-time threat detection and defense. Experts argue that diminishing NASA’s capacity through budget cuts would severely hamper its ability to develop and deploy such critical technologies, leaving the nation more vulnerable in an increasingly complex security landscape. Satellite surveillance and advanced monitoring systems, often originating from NASA research, are indispensable for modern defense operations and risk assessment.

Overview of China’s Progress
China has achieved remarkable milestones in space exploration, including multiple successful lunar missions (Chang’e program), the ambitious Tianwen-1 Mars mission, and the establishment of its own space station, Tiangong. Furthermore, China has developed the BeiDou Navigation Satellite System, offering an independent alternative to the U.S. GPS, a clear move towards securing self-reliance in critical infrastructure. Plans for a joint lunar research station with Russia signal a strategic partnership aimed at enhancing influence and capabilities in space. These achievements are not merely symbolic; they represent tangible progress in building comprehensive space infrastructure and expertise.

Proposed Cuts Details
Under proposed plans, NASA faces substantial reductions. One proposal seeks to slash the agency’s overall budget by approximately 25%, from $24.9 billion down to $18.8 billion. Even more drastically, science funding could be cut by a staggering 47%, potentially falling from over $7 billion to around $3.9 billion. Experts describe such cuts as “extinction-level” for many promising missions and critical research areas.

Economic Fallout
The economic consequences of significant NASA budget cuts are profound, rippling through related sectors and impacting specific regions heavily tied to the agency. Proposed cuts could lead to substantial job losses, potentially impacting nearly a third of NASA’s workforce. This includes highly specialized scientists and engineers whose unique expertise may not be easily absorbed by the private sector.
States with significant NASA footprints face particular threats. In Colorado, a major aerospace hub, NASA contracts generated over $5 billion in economic activity and supported more than 21,600 jobs in fiscal year 2023 alone. A 47% science cut could result in a potential loss of $3.6 billion to the state’s economic output and directly impact institutions like the Laboratory for Atmospheric and Space Physics (LASP) at CU Boulder, which receives over 70% of its $200 million annual funding from NASA. Similarly, in Virginia, facilities like NASA Langley Research Center face potential layoffs impacting nearly 700 employees, alongside significant reductions in aeronautics and Earth science funding. These cuts jeopardize not only direct jobs but also the broader aerospace ecosystem and the regional economies they support.

Workforce Concerns and “Brain Drain”
A substantial reduction in funding, especially cuts leading to significant layoffs, risks a “brain drain” of highly skilled scientists, engineers, and researchers. Experts warn that this valuable talent could be forced to seek opportunities elsewhere, either in other U.S. states with more stable funding or internationally. This loss of intellectual capital would impair the nation’s capacity for future innovation, diminish its competitiveness in the global aerospace industry, and potentially make it harder to recruit top talent in the future. Losing decades of accumulated knowledge and expertise is a significant, often irreversible, setback.
